Day One Recap of E3 Expo 2014

e3-future

June 9 2014 marks the first day of the annual E3 Conference. For those who are new to the world of video games, E3 is the biggest video game show of the year. Developers from all over come to show off new games that will be on the market, and new things to expect. Though we are only on the first day of E3, we already have had the pleasure of seeing some amazing previews of games to come. Microsoft:

E3 started with the Microsoft conference, something many were curious and looking forward to after last years debacle. Microsoft wanted to pull out the big guns fast, and, they gave us a short little trailer of Halo 5. You know, just the little thing of Master Chief riding a space bomb into some kind of craft. You know, the little things he probably deals with on a normal basis. Along with the announcement of the new game, Microsoft also gave us the Master Chief Collection, a collection that will come out containing most of the Halo series in one convenient set. We got another demo, Fable Legends, which focused most on four playable characters, and, the inclusion of a new villain role. For those of us who like to play on the darker side of things. Though it was more than probable, we did get to see a short trailer for the new Tomb Raider game, entitled, Rise of the Tomb Raider. After the events of the first game in the rebooted series, we see Lara having to deal with the events from the previous entry. We also see how she is getting closer and closer to the iconic character we all know. The last thing in the Microsoft conference I want to talk about is Crackdown. It looks like we will be seeing a reboot of the Crackdown games. Some what of a cult classic, you play as super powered cops patrolling a futuristic city and bringing the justice down on the bad guys.

 

EA Games:

Moving to the next conference, EA Games. First off, let’s talk about Dragon Age Inquisition, in my opinion, the most important part. Getting to see some old and new characters come back, and seeing how it is going to continue the story that left off in two. It’s gorgeous graphics and intriguing story really drew me in, and, I’m excited to see the final project. Though we didn’t get to see anything, we did get the green light that we are in fact getting a Mass Effect 4 and Star Wars Battlefront. Definitely something to look forward to, though, it would have been nice to see a bit of footage. We also will be getting another entry in the popular series, The Sims, with, The Sims 4. More interaction, more character design, more everything.

Ubisoft:

Ubisoft personally blew me away with two amazing demos and trailers. Let’s first start with the newest installment of Assassin’s Creed with Assassin’s Creed Unity. First, we got a game play demo. The new game takes place during the French Revolution, perhaps one of the most violent events in history. Taking advantage of the time period, Ubisoft shows us four assassins hunting down their target and throwing him to an angry mob in the middle of Paris. We got to see the smooth use of parkour, stealth killing, and beautiful graphics. More will come, and, it will be interesting to meet the new assassin, or assassins, and experience the new time period. Along with the new Assassin’s Creed game, we also get the treat of Far Cry 4. Unlike previous entries, Ubisoft is ditching the jungle environment for a more mountainous one in the Himalayas. They also promised the inclusion of ridable elephants, and yes, another amazing villain with a crazy laugh and horrible haircut.

Sony:

Lastly, let’s talk about the Sony Conference. For this one, we got some new games and some new equipment. First off, let’s talk about something we all knew was going to happen, but hey, still something to be excited about. As you probably expected, GTA 5 will be coming for the Playstation 4. But, now some new games, we are in fact getting a Mortal Kombat 10, and yes, you can expect gratuitous amounts of blood and carnage, just how you like them. New characters and old characters alike will make an appearance, along with new arenas to fight in. Uncharted 4 will also be coming out, a little trailer showing Nathan Drake looking a little older, and a bit beat up, while we hear some dialogue between Drake and Sully. Destiny will launch its beta first on Playstation 4, so, if you are really aching to try it out, the PS4 is getting the beta. Cult classic Tim Schaffer game, Grim Fandango, will be coming out for the PS Vita, along with more games for the handheld then we saw all of 2013-2014. Playstation TV has also been announced. Though some details are still in the air, we know it will ship for $99, but, an extra $30 will go to memory cards so…you know, at least the flat rate is good. And, I’m going to end this little review with the announcement of Little Big Planet 3. Different characters will have different abilities, strength, and speed, more creation of worlds, and more obstacles to make, we are all excited to see the return of the adorable Sackboy.
